CockroachDB Training by Experts

;

Our Training Process

CockroachDB - Syllabus, Fees & Duration

CockroachDB Detailed Syllabus

Module 1: Introduction to CockroachDB
  • Overview of CockroachDB
    • What is CockroachDB?
    • Features and Benefits
    • Comparison with Traditional Databases (MySQL, PostgreSQL)
    • Use Cases and Industries
  • Architecture and Design Principles
    • Distributed SQL Database
    • Shared-Nothing Architecture
    • Multi-Active Availability
    • Automatic Sharding and Replication
Module 2: Installation and Setup
  • Installing CockroachDB
    • System Requirements
    • Installing on Local Machine
    • Running in Docker
    • Deploying on Kubernetes
  • Configuring CockroachDB
    • Cluster Configuration
    • Networking and Connectivity
    • Security Considerations
Module 3: CockroachDB Cluster Management
  • Creating a CockroachDB Cluster
    • Single-Node Cluster
    • Multi-Node Cluster Setup
    • Scaling the Cluster
  • Cluster Health Monitoring
    • CockroachDB Admin UI
    • Performance Metrics and Monitoring Tools
    • Handling Failures and Recovery
  • Managing Nodes and Replication
    • Adding and Removing Nodes
    • Data Distribution and Load Balancing
    • Replication Factor and Consistency
Module 4: SQL and Querying in CockroachDB
  • SQL Compatibility
    • PostgreSQL Compatibility
    • SQL Features Supported
  • Schema Design
    • Tables, Indexes, and Constraints
    • Partitioning and Data Locality
    • Best Practices for Schema Optimization
  • Writing Queries
    • CRUD Operations
    • Joins, Aggregations, and Transactions
    • Using JSON and Arrays
  • Query Performance Optimization
    • Query Planning and Execution
    • Indexing Strategies
    • EXPLAIN and Query Profiling
Module 5: Transactions and Consistency
  • Transaction Model in CockroachDB
    • ACID Transactions
    • Serializable Isolation Level
    • Optimistic Concurrency Control
  • Savepoints and Rollbacks
  • Managing Distributed Transactions
  • Handling Deadlocks and Performance Tuning
Module 6: Backup, Restore, and Disaster Recovery
  • Backup Strategies
    • Full and Incremental Backups
    • Cloud Storage Integration
  • Restoring Data
    • Point-in-Time Recovery
    • Restoring Partial Data
  • High Availability and Disaster Recovery
    • Failover Handling
    • Handling Node and Region Failures
Module 7: Security and Access Control
  • Authentication and Authorization
    • User Management
    • Role-Based Access Control (RBAC)
    • Managing SQL Privileges
  • Data Encryption
    • Encryption at Rest and in Transit
    • TLS Configuration
  • Auditing and Compliance
    • Logging and Auditing Queries
    • Compliance with GDPR, HIPAA, etc.
Module 8: CockroachDB in Cloud and Hybrid Environments
  • Deploying CockroachDB on Cloud Platforms
    • AWS, GCP, and Azure Deployments
    • CockroachDB Dedicated vs Self-Managed
  • Multi-Region Deployment
    • Latency Considerations
    • Geo-Partitioning Data
  • Hybrid Cloud and On-Premises Setup
Module 9: Advanced Topics
  • Workload Management
    • Performance Tuning and Scaling
    • Query Caching and Optimization
  • Observability and Logging
    • Using Prometheus and Grafana for Monitoring
    • Query Debugging with Logs
  • Custom Functions and Extensions
Module 10: Hands-on Projects
  • Setting up a Production-Ready CockroachDB Cluster
  • Developing a Scalable Web Application with CockroachDB
  • Implementing Multi-Region Data Replication
  • Performance Benchmarking and Optimization

Download Syllabus - CockroachD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

CockroachDB Jobs in Swords

Enjoy the demand

Find jobs related to CockroachD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Swords, chennai and europe countries. You can find many jobs for freshers related to the job positions in Swords.

  • Database Administrator (DBA)
  • Distributed Database Engineer
  • Data Engineer
  • Cloud Database Engineer
  • Site Reliability Engineer (SRE)
  • Backend Developer (SQL & NoSQL Expert)
  • DevOps Engineer (Database Ops)
  • Data Architect
  • Fintech & E-commerce Database Specialist
  • Database Consultant

CockroachDB Internship/Course Details

CockroachDB internship jobs in Swords
CockroachDB Ideal for developers, DBAs, and DevOps engineers seeking expertise in scalable SQL databases. By the end of this course, you’ll have the skills to deploy and manage resilient, distributed databases for modern cloud applications. . This CockroachDB course provides a comprehensive introduction to distributed SQL databases, covering installation, architecture, and advanced database management. Gain hands-on experience in SQL querying, performance optimization, geo-partitioning, security, and disaster recovery. Learn how CockroachDB ensures high availability, scalability, and fault tolerance across multiple regions while maintaining ACID compliance. Develop real-world applications using CockroachDB with Java, Python, and Node. js while integrating monitoring tools like Prometheus and Grafana.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Vineeth

Mobile: +91 91884 77559
Location: Kerala, Online (Swords)
Qualification: B Tech

Experience: Having 10 years of experience in IT industry Recently worked as project manager in civil supplies department for almost 3  more..

Amit

Mobile: +91 8301010866
Location: Delhi, Online (Swords)
Qualification: Ba pass

Experience: I have 12 year s experience of computer hardware and networking I am good and honest worker form company  more..

Sandhya

Mobile: +91 98474 90866
Location: Erode, Online (Swords)
Qualification: B.Sc - Information Systems

Experience: I have a strong foundation in HTML CSS and JavaScript with 2 years of hands-on experience in each Moreover I  more..

Shruti

Mobile: +91 8301010866
Location: Delhi, Online (Swords)
Qualification: Graduate

Experience: I have 2 years of experience In graphic design And I'm skilled with the softwares photoshop illustrator after effects premiere  more..

Bhukya

Mobile: +91 9895490866
Location: Telangana, Online (Swords)
Qualification: b.tech

Experience: I am good at motivating myself in every work I am known to be very dedicated at what I do  more..

Sindoora

Mobile: +91 89210 61945
Location: Kerala, Online (Swords)
Qualification: MCA

Experience: Skills:python django Web development:html css java script I hold a post graduation in Computer Applications from Kannur University Along with  more..

Amrita

Mobile: +91 9446600368
Location: Trivandrum, Kerala , Online (Swords)
Qualification: BTech

Experience: 1 year and 4 months of experience in odoo python  more..

Jyothi

Mobile: +91 91884 77559
Location: Nellore, Online (Swords)
Qualification: B.Tech

Experience: I am good at core and advanced python with numpy and pandas concept As a fresher I am also learning  more..

Divyanshu

Mobile: +91 98474 90866
Location: Uttarakhand, Online (Swords)
Qualification: Btech CSE

Experience: Html css js sql php java c cpp  more..

saba

Mobile: +91 91884 77559
Location: Jharkhand, Online (Swords)
Qualification: Pursing graduation

Experience: HTML CSS Javascript wordpress canva   more..

Tushar

Mobile: +91 9446600368
Location: Maharashtra, Online (Swords)
Qualification: BBA(Computer Application)

Experience: i was doing Bug Hunting And penetration testing and submitted some Bugs on Hackerone and i Clear My CEH Master  more..

Muhammad

Mobile: +91 8301010866
Location: West Bengal, Online (Swords)
Qualification: 12 Passed

Experience: 1 Tutored Mathematics and Accountancy for Class VI to XII 2 Worked as a Receptionist at BITS-BYTES 3 Proficient in  more..

Sweta

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Swords)
Qualification: MCA

Experience: I am having handon manual testing mobile application testing test cases writing   more..

swapnali

Mobile: +91 9446600368
Location: Maharashtra, Online (Swords)
Qualification: Msc IT

Experience: I have full time experience in functional web and mobile app testing Also involved in all scrum methodologies Worked in  more..

Bharath

Mobile: +91 91884 77559
Location: Karnataka, Online (Swords)
Qualification: B.E Computer Science spec. in Cybersecurity

Experience: Networking CTFs Penetration testing Password Cracking Root and Flashing OS Embedded Systems Microcontrollers One of the projects I consider a  more..

Vandna

Mobile: +91 89210 61945
Location: Haryana, Online (Swords)
Qualification: Msc biotechnology

Experience: I would describe myself as a passionate and dedicated online biology teacher with four years of experience My commitment to  more..

Shubham

Mobile: +91 98474 90866
Location: Maharashtra, Online (Swords)
Qualification: BCA

Experience: I am proficient in linux administrator trouble shooting networking firewall etc and I have 1 years experience of this skills  more..

ALLAPARTHI

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Swords)
Qualification: Btech

Experience: Manual testing SQL Html Css  more..

Sayali

Mobile: +91 98474 90866
Location: Goa, Online (Swords)
Qualification: B.E.

Experience: Functional Testing API testing Regression testing cross browser testing Sanity Testing smoke testing ui ux testing Debugging project documentation java  more..

Pratik

Mobile: +91 9446600368
Location: Maharashtra, Online (Swords)
Qualification: Graduate

Experience: I have 9 years of experience in video editing and graphic design I am proficient in Photoshop Illustrator InDesign Premiere  more..

Sai

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Swords)
Qualification: MCA

Experience: •Completed intensive Python Full Stack Development course gaining proficiency in HTML CSS JavaScript Bootstrap MySQL and Python Django Acquired hands-on  more..

Nimitha

Mobile: +91 91884 77559
Location: Kannur, Online (Swords)
Qualification: B tech

Experience: Software testing  more..

Kantha

Mobile: +91 91884 77559
Location: Tamil Nadu, Online (Swords)
Qualification: B.E.Computer Science

Experience: I have 4 years experience in frontend development And i working awesome technologies html css bootstrap and wordpress   more..

Aditya

Mobile: +91 91884 77559
Location: Maharashtra, Online (Swords)
Qualification: be mechanical

Experience: java selenium spring api bavkend testing manual testing  more..

Kuldeep

Mobile: +91 9446600368
Location: Gujarat, Online (Swords)
Qualification: Bca

Experience: I have 1 5 years of experience in flutter and dart skills: flutter dart responsive ui RESTapi problem solving cross  more..

shiva

Mobile: +91 91884 77559
Location: Telangana, Online (Swords)
Qualification: BTech

Experience: Manual and automation testing |   more..

Amar

Mobile: +91 98474 90866
Location: Jharkhand, Online (Swords)
Qualification: Bachelor's

Experience: Hardware and networking laptops desktops repairing Access control system installation and configuration CCTV installation and configuration windows server installation and  more..

Naman

Mobile: +91 91884 77559
Location: Rajpura punjab , Online (Swords)
Qualification: Ug final year student

Experience: Seo Google analytics Facebook paid campaign wordpress   more..

Shivani

Mobile: +91 91884 77559
Location: Indore, Online (Swords)
Qualification: MBA IT, HR

Experience: I have 6 months of experience as QA intern in an IT company I have learnt java karate framework Selenium  more..

Abhay

Mobile: +91 89210 61945
Location: Delhi, Online (Swords)
Qualification: BCA

Experience: Desktop Support C Language C++ HTML CSS Front end Web development Core Java   more..

Vrushali

Mobile: +91 91884 77559
Location: Maharashtra, Online (Swords)
Qualification: BE CS

Experience: Manual testing sal java selenium  more..

vishnu

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Swords)
Qualification: mba

Experience: After graduating in 2015 I entered the logistics industry and worked in the back end office for 1 5 years  more..

RAJ

Mobile: +91 9895490866
Location: Telangana, Online (Swords)
Qualification: B.Tech

Experience: Web development Python C Photoshop CC  more..

Vysakh

Mobile: +91 9895490866
Location: Ernakulam, Online (Swords)
Qualification: B.Tech in computer science & engineering

Experience: I worked in(Flemming embedded and software solutions) For 2 years as a Python django developer Application for Python Django  more..

DANNINA

Mobile: +91 91884 77559
Location: Andhra Pradesh, Online (Swords)
Qualification: Mca

Experience: I have good knowledge in system hardware and networking I'm working in isp and I'm certified ccna  more..

Sachin

Mobile: +91 9446600368
Location: Kerala, Online (Swords)
Qualification: Btech

Experience: I have been untern as software tester for 6 months in luminar Technolab kochi from there we do both Manual  more..

Tushar

Mobile: +91 89210 61945
Location: Talaja, Online (Swords)
Qualification: Bachelor of Computer Applications

Experience: Python developer Django Application for Python Django  more..

Pallvi

Mobile: +91 9446600368
Location: Punjab, Online (Swords)
Qualification: Bsc b.ed

Experience: Proficient in creating engaging lesson plans utilizing diverse teaching methods and integrating technology to enhance educational outcomes Skilled in classroom  more..

najma

Mobile: +91 8301010866
Location: kochi, Online (Swords)
Qualification: BSc chemistry

Experience: digital marketer SEO SEM done internship in seo from sxorpiuonfix computer trading l l c  more..

KHAJARAFI

Mobile: +91 8301010866
Location: andhrapradesh, Online (Swords)
Qualification: mca

Experience: This is khajarafi Shaik having 8+experience as a TechnicalTrainer I can able to deliver the training on Corejava Advjava Struts  more..

Kailash

Mobile: +91 98474 90866
Location: Uttarakhand, Online (Swords)
Qualification: Bsc IT

Experience: Working experience in networking also knowledge of CCTV network About 10 year of experience   more..

Maharajalakshmi

Mobile: +91 9446600368
Location: Tamil Nadu, Online (Swords)
Qualification: M.A.English Literature, M.A.Education, DELT, CELTA, PGDID ( pursuing)

Experience: Experience:  Place of work: Marquerz Academy Tiruneveli - 627007  Date of Joining: August 2024  Role: IELTS TOEFL  more..

REVATHY

Mobile: +91 91884 77559
Location: Kochi, Online (Swords)
Qualification: MA. B. Ed

Experience: In my dynamic career spanning from 2015 to 2020 I have honed a comprehensive skill set in education and behavioral  more..

Karthikeyan

Mobile: +91 89210 61945
Location: Tamil Nadu, Online (Swords)
Qualification: B.Tech computer science engineering

Experience: I have 1 year 10 experience in QA analyst I have well knowledge of black box testing Type of testing  more..

Akhil

Mobile: +91 91884 77559
Location: Telangana, Online (Swords)
Qualification: BTech

Experience: Hi mam sir !! I'm Panyala Akhil from Hyderabad I have recently completed my Btech graduation from Geethanjali College Of  more..

Megha

Mobile: +91 91884 77559
Location: Rajasthan, Online (Swords)
Qualification: B.sc.

Experience: My name is Megha Saraswat currently employed as a physics tutor at Byju's with three years of teaching experience I  more..

Aman

Mobile: +91 89210 61945
Location: Gujarat, Online (Swords)
Qualification: BTECH

Experience: I am fresher I am good in Front end developer I have good communication skills |   more..

Vidhi

Mobile: +91 8301010866
Location: Delhi , Online (Swords)
Qualification: Pursuing BCA

Experience: Have worked in GeeksforGeeks student chapter as a Design and breanding head where the duty was to create and design  more..

kavana

Mobile: +91 89210 61945
Location: Karnataka, Online (Swords)
Qualification: MSC

Experience: Experienced in IT system design optimization and technical support Proficient in Python C++ Java with expertise in machine learning data  more..

SAI

Mobile: +91 8301010866
Location: Chennai, Online (Swords)
Qualification: Bsc Costume Designing & Fashion Technology

Experience: Skills: Fashion illustration Adobe Illustrator Adobe Photoshop Logo design Poster design Video Editing Reach Fashion Studio Sketching Experience : I  more..

Hemalatha

Mobile: +91 98474 90866
Location: Bangalore, Online (Swords)
Qualification: BE

Experience: Having 3 years experience in manual and automation testing in Aviation | Resume for   more..

Riya

Mobile: +91 91884 77559
Location: Kerala, Online (Swords)
Qualification: Bachelor of technology

Experience: Hyml css javascript angular mongodb react  more..

Nidhin

Mobile: +91 9446600368
Location: Kerala, Online (Swords)
Qualification: Diploma in multimedia

Experience: 6 years experience in Graphic design and 2 years experience in Motion designing  more..

Starking

Mobile: +91 91884 77559
Location: Tirupur, Online (Swords)
Qualification: Bsc. Computer science

Experience: Python django kotlin js Experience in web application development | Resume for   more..

Shiwangi

Mobile: +91 91884 77559
Location: Jabalpur , Online (Swords)
Qualification: PhD in computer science and engineering

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Ragav

Mobile: +91 91884 77559
Location: Chennai, Online (Swords)
Qualification: B.E CSE

Experience: Experience: Reach Process Outsourcing Manual tester 05 23 - Present chennai Projects: 1 Reach ERP 2 Zeppay Spearheaded the creation  more..

Gollapelli

Mobile: +91 9895490866
Location: Telangana, Online (Swords)
Qualification: Bsc(Computer Science)

Experience: I have practical knowledge on Manual testing and Automation testing |   more..

saad

Mobile: +91 91884 77559
Location: khadiya paper market, relief road, ahmedabad, Online (Swords)
Qualification: 10th Pass

Experience: Box packging design photo editing art work | Resume for   more..

Utkarsh

Mobile: +91 98474 90866
Location: Delhi, Online (Swords)
Qualification: B.s.c.

Experience: 👋 Hello! I'm Utkarsh Vishnoi a seasoned Senior WordPress Developer based in Noida With a strong passion for crafting exceptional  more..

Ashwin

Mobile: +91 89210 61945
Location: Thiruvananthapuram, Online (Swords)
Qualification: Be cse

Experience: 2 months internship at business gateways international as flutter developer  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ords
Internship/projects in swords

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er